Motors and More is headquartered in a small southe... Bookmark Motors and More is headquartered in a small southern town of 28,000 people, with a low unemployment rate of 3.1 percent. This means that demand for workers exceeds the labor supply. There is a technical school and a community college within 50 miles of Motors and More. Motors and More’s president is former military and is highly patriotic. He is committed to staying in the community. Recently, several other local companies have experienced labor organizing activities. Motors and More employs 116 people. Until you were hired, there was no HR department. Recently, the organization’s employee turnover rate has been higher than normal. The marketing and sales department continues to sell products to an expanding market. Because of this increased product demand, output must be increased by 96 percent.ighty-eight percent of Motors and More employees are Caucasian. With the exception of one female supervisor in the customer service department, the president and all other managers are Caucasian men. Management promotions have been based on seniority. The local labor market population is approximately 48 percent minority. There is a growing Hispanic and Kurdish population that have not been accepted into the community. All the employees in manufacturing (including quality control), customer service and operations (responsible for shipping and receiving; distribution of raw materials, components parts and finished goods inventory; and maintenance and cleaning) have at least a high school degree or GED. The organization provides some skills training courses.

Develop a human resource development (HRD) plan.

In your training plan, address the following:

How will you conduct a needs assessment for each group (include methods and instruments)?

How will training content be developed or obtained?

How will training be delivered (e.g., classroom, intranet, blended, self-study, etc.) and by whom internal employee or external consultant/trainer)? Provide a rationale for your decision.
